Output 95d92590b0860e3663548eff5a81b0809999e81d4e0788064e0fbf0da2f4de1d:0

value
5079465
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abe4854b94f98959641ac2683f6401712c97acb4 OP_EQUAL
address
3HMuEF1GX8aW1SxtEGH6ggzzTGsLse6bHA
transaction
95d92590b0860e3663548eff5a81b0809999e81d4e0788064e0fbf0da2f4de1d
spent
true